The single plane swing makes golf easier because it starts closer to impact.
Instead of setting up one way and trying to recover later, you build the swing around the most important moment: impact.
Lead arm aligned.
Trail arm positioned.
Body tilted correctly.
Club on plane.
When setup matches impact, the swing has fewer moving parts, fewer compensations, and a much easier path back to the ball.

The Single Plane golf swing is not a quick fix golf technique. It is a system, beginning at address, that simplifies the most important moment of the golf swing - impact.
Starting at address on two planes where the arms hang straight down at address, the Conventional golf swing is complicated. Because the arms are hanging straight down, a conventional golfer must lift the body into impact creating stress on the back.
This upward movement to accommodate the two planes is unnecessary.
The Single Plane Golf swing simplifies the golf swing by eliminating the need for the upward movement by starting and impacting on the same plane.
